#e614e2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e614e2 is composed of 90.2% red, 7.8% green and 88.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 91.3% magenta, 1.7%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 301.1 degrees, a saturation of 84% and a lightness of 49%. #e614e2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ff28ff with #cd00c5. Closest websafe color is: #ff00cc.

Shades and Tints of #e614e2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d010d is the darkest color, while #fffaff is the lightest one.

Tones of #e614e2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#867486 is the less saturated color, while #f901f4 is the most saturated one.
